Where each one falls short
Documented limitations, not opinions. Every one is a constraint you would hit in normal use.
Dagger
- Dagger is not a CI provider, so you keep paying for GitHub Actions or GitLab runners underneath it; the Dagger Cloud subscription is an addition to your CI bill, not a replacement for it.
- Writing pipelines in Go or TypeScript raises the barrier to entry: a release engineer who could edit a YAML step now needs to read code, and the people who can fix a broken build shrink to those comfortable with the SDK.
- The engine runs as a container on the runner and needs a persistent cache volume to deliver its main benefit, so ephemeral CI runners give you correctness without the speed, and provisioning durable cache storage is extra platform work.
- The Team plan caps at ten users and ten million events per month; an organisation of any size crosses that quickly and moves to Enterprise pricing that is not published, so cost at scale is unknowable up front.
- The module ecosystem is young and thinly maintained relative to the marketplace of a mature CI provider, so integrations that exist as a one-line Action often have to be written yourself as a Dagger function.

Answered from the vendors’ own pages
Dagger: Does Dagger replace GitHub Actions?
No. Dagger runs inside GitHub Actions or any other CI. It replaces the YAML that describes your pipeline steps, not the trigger and runner layer.
Depot: How much faster are Depot runners compared to GitHub Actions?
Depot runners offer 30% faster CPUs and 10x faster networking than standard GitHub-hosted runners, enabling builds to complete significantly faster.
SourceDagger: Is the engine open source?
Yes, the Dagger engine and SDKs are open source and free. Dagger Cloud, the observability product, is what costs money.
Depot: What is included in the Developer plan?
Developer plan ($20/month) includes 500 Docker build minutes, 2,000 Depot CI minutes, 2,000 GitHub Actions minutes, 25 GB storage, unlimited concurrency, and community support.
SourceDagger: What is an event in the pricing?
Dagger Cloud meters pipeline telemetry events. One million per month is free; the Team plan at 50 USD per month allows ten million.
Depot: Can I use Depot with my own AWS account?
Yes, Depot Managed allows deployment within customer AWS accounts. This is available to interested customers; contact sales for details.
SourceDagger: Can I run the same pipeline on my laptop?
Yes, that is the main reason teams adopt it. The dagger CLI executes the identical graph locally, so CI-only failures become reproducible.
